Comparing DICOM Viewers: OsiriX vs. the Competition
Choosing the right imaging viewer can significantly impact efficiency in a radiology practice. OsiriX, a well-regarded choice, consistently delivers a robust array of tools and intuitive interface. However, it’s important to understand how it measures against the other options. While OsiriX excels in advanced image manipulation and offline viewing capabilities, various solutions like Horos (a fork of OsiriX), Philips Intellium, and Sectra RIS/PACS offer different strengths. For case, Philips Intellium might attract to facilities already integrated within the Philips environment, providing here integrated PACS features. Sectra RIS/PACS, on the other hand, offers a more full radiology information system, while Horos is often favored for its reduced cost and open-source nature. Ultimately, the "best" viewer depends on the specific needs and budget of the organization.
